Upward Communication – Downward vs Upward Communication

Posted By The Business Communication Leave a Comment

upward communication

The communication channel which pushes the flow of information upward is known as upward communication. Managers of the business organizations have to receive information continually from the lower-level employees below them to know about the progress of works. It occurs when there is a hierarchical upward flow of information from subordinates to the upper management. […]
